Mercurial > public > mercurial-scm > hg-stable
comparison mercurial/configitems.py @ 41589:aec185af621e
config: introduce a new value for ui.relative-paths getting old behavior
The few places I've modified so far to respect ui.relative-paths have
traditionally defaulted showing the path from the repo root. However,
some commands (at least `hg files`) default to showing paths relative
to the cwd. Let's allow a special value for ui.relative-paths to
preserve the old behavior, so we can use that as default value for
it. I don't expect that anyone would want to set this value, so
perhaps we could have relied on it being unset, but I don't really
like behaviors that can only be achieved by a unset config option.
Differential Revision: https://phab.mercurial-scm.org/D5800
author | Martin von Zweigbergk <martinvonz@google.com> |
---|---|
date | Fri, 01 Feb 2019 22:28:55 -0800 |
parents | 66399f2e92aa |
children | 6704696141b8 |
comparison
equal
deleted
inserted
replaced
41588:b436059c1cca | 41589:aec185af621e |
---|---|
1205 ) | 1205 ) |
1206 coreconfigitem('ui', 'quietbookmarkmove', | 1206 coreconfigitem('ui', 'quietbookmarkmove', |
1207 default=False, | 1207 default=False, |
1208 ) | 1208 ) |
1209 coreconfigitem('ui', 'relative-paths', | 1209 coreconfigitem('ui', 'relative-paths', |
1210 default=False, | 1210 default='legacy', |
1211 ) | 1211 ) |
1212 coreconfigitem('ui', 'remotecmd', | 1212 coreconfigitem('ui', 'remotecmd', |
1213 default='hg', | 1213 default='hg', |
1214 ) | 1214 ) |
1215 coreconfigitem('ui', 'report_untrusted', | 1215 coreconfigitem('ui', 'report_untrusted', |